Output e1b626b41e238564fe9d9e421507362f3431321431cc99e871b108bf3cf17dfd:1

value
82040420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2244b4a0013251598b2e9efb88cb0c122b30481 OP_EQUAL
address
3KPYVWwQ2qKaEzSqBPsSSFfQnesXTrAiGT
transaction
e1b626b41e238564fe9d9e421507362f3431321431cc99e871b108bf3cf17dfd
confirmations
282364
spent
true